The Company
Simply put, SpryPoint provides Smart Solutions for Smart Utilities.
Founded in 2011, SpryPoint is a leading provider of cloud-based solutions for the utility sector. Our team of experts has extensive experience serving utilities across North America, and we are dedicated to helping our clients improve their operations and better serve their customers. Our solutions include advanced billing and customer relationship management tools, as well as powerful analytics and data management capabilities. We are proud to have been recognized by industry experts and our clients alike for the value and innovation we bring to the market.
In February of 2023, SpryPoint received a strategic investment from Norwest, a leading venture and growth equity investment firm. With this investment, SpryPoint will build on its significant business momentum over the past three years, expanding its team and positioning the company to continue increasing market share of its mission-critical, cloud-native solutions for smart utilities.
Position Overview
As a Software Developer at SpryPoint, you will be building and integrating interactive web applications, services, and apps that real people will actually use. As a full-stack developer, you will work with languages and technologies such as Java, JavaScript, HTML/CSS, relational databases and SQL.
As a big part of a growing development team, you will be called on to play a role in designing, building, testing, and deploying SpryPoint's enterprise applications. You will participate in building and deploying enterprise-level web applications for clients across North America.

Our Hiring Process
We know that looking for a new role can be both exciting and time-consuming, and we truly appreciate your effort. Here’s a peek into our hiring process for this position, so you know exactly what to expect:
Stage 1: 30-minute Recruiter Interview
We'll dive into your professional background and experience, share more about SpryPoint and the role, and answer any burning questions you might have.
Stage 2: Take Home Skills Assessment
We’re flexible You can set the deadline that works best for you to complete the take-home coding assessment. We use TestDome, and the test needs to be done in one sitting. It includes live coding and multiple-choice questions, focusing on Java and JavaScript. We’re not looking for perfection; we’re interested in how you approach problem-solving.
Stage 3: 1-hour Technical Interview
If the assessment goes well, you'll move on to the technical interview. You'll get to meet our Software Engineering Manager (Maryam or Andrew) and a Team Lead. This is a great opportunity to show off your technical skills. We value collaboration, so we'll discuss the assessment together. We’re interested not just in your final solution, but also in your thought process and how you got there.
Stage 4: 45-minute Final Interview with Jason, Director of Software Development
This is your chance to discuss your career goals and learn how we can support your growth and aspirations.
Stage 5: References
We'll check your references to confirm all the great things we've learned about you.
Stage 6: Offer
If all goes well, we’ll be thrilled to extend an offer and welcome you to the team
